Jacobs Engineering Group Inc. is seeking an experienced Instrumentation & Controls engineer to lead P&ID development, instrument selection, and control panel layout. You will mentor junior engineers, coordinate with disciplines, and help develop PLC/HMI software for startup and commissioning.
The role offers a hybrid work model in the United States, supports global collaboration, and opportunities to work on design-build projects with extensive client interaction.

Our health and welfare benefits are designed to invest in you, and in the things you care about. Your health. Your well‑being. Your security. Your future. Employees have access to medical, dental, vision, and basic life insurance, a 401(k) plan, and the ability to purchase company stock at a discount. Eligible employees may also enroll in a deferred compensation plan or the Executive Deferral Plan. Jacobs has an unlimited U.S. Personalized Paid Time Off (PPTO) policy for full‑time salaried/exempt employees, seven paid holidays, and caregiver leave. And certain roles may be eligible for additional rewards, including merit increases, performance discretionary bonus, and stock.
The base salary range for this position is $105,000.00 to $150,000.00. Within the range, individual pay is determined by work location and additional factors, including job‑related skills, experience, and relevant education or training.
